Image denoising based on hybrid L0 and L1-norm regularization

Xiaoyu Han,
Yannan Yang,
Wende Dong

Abstract: In cases of insufficient lighting conditions, the obtained images of optical systems usually suffer from heavy noise, which subsequently has a negative impact on tasks like image segmentation, target detection, and edge extraction. Image denoising requires preserving the integrity of original information while eliminating irrelevant data from the signal.
